Here's what happened: In 1998 Houston policymakers reduced their minimum lot size requirement from 5,000 square feet down to 1,400 square feet within the I-610 Loop (central Houston.

This policy change has resulted in the transformation of some Inner Loop neighborhoods like Rice Military.
